How does Construction Finance work?

Construction loans operate differently than standard home loans. Typically, they involve paying only the interest during the building phase, helping to keep your repayments minimal until the construction is complete.

During the construction phase, you're only paying the interest, and once the building is done, the loan switches to a standard home loan. At that point, you start making payments that cover both the principal and interest

Pros and Cons of Construction Finance

Pros

Tailored funding: Funds are provided at different stages of the construction project, ensuring that you have the necessary capital when needed.

Flexibility: The loan can be customised to suit the unique needs of your construction project, whether it's residential, commercial, or a mix of both.

Interest-only period: During the construction phase, many construction loans offer interest-only payments, reducing initial financial strain.

Control over funds: The staged release of funds allows for better control and management of finances, ensuring that money is allocated appropriately as the project progresses.

Support for development: Ideal for property developers, construction finance supports the development of new properties or major renovations, enabling you to take on more ambitious projects.

Cons

Complex approval process: Obtaining construction finance may require more paperwork compared to standard home loans, as lenders assess the feasibility and risks associated with the construction project.

Market Conditions Impact: Economic fluctuations or changes in the real estate market can affect the profitability of the project and may impact the terms of the construction finance.

Higher interest rate: Construction loans typically come with higher interest rates compared to standard home loans. This is primarily because assessing the value of a property that is still in the construction phase poses greater challenges for lenders.

Progress Payments for Construction Home Loans

When building a house, the money you get from the loan is given to you at different times as the work progresses. By giving funds in stages, lenders ensure that the money matches the progress of the building work. This approach helps minimise risks and ensures that the funds are used effectively at each step of the construction process.

These steps include

Foundations (Approx. 10% of Total Loan):

  • This initial stage involves laying the foundations of the house and installing plumbing.
  • Around 10% of the total loan is typically allocated for this phase.

Frame (Approx. 15-20% of Total Loan):

  • The frame phase encompasses building the structure of your property, including roofing, windows, walls, and trusses.
  • Progress payments during this stage generally range from 15% to 20% of the total loan.

Lock-up (Approx. 30-35% of Total Loan):

  • In this stage, construction focuses on internal walls, doors, and insulation to make the property weather tight.
  • Approximately 30-35% of the total loan is typically disbursed at this point.

Fit-out (Approx. 20% of Total Loan):

  • The fit-out phase involves adding finer details to the home, such as shelving, kitchen, and bathroom cabinetry, tiles, and internal cladding.
  • About 20% of the total loan is allocated for this stage.

Completion (Approx. 15% of Total Loan):

  • The final stage covers everything needed to complete the home, which may include the installation of retaining walls or fences and site cleaning.
  • Approximately 15% of the total loan is released during this completion phase.

Understanding these progress payments helps ensure that funds are appropriately allocated at each construction milestone, aligning with the progress of your home building project.

Owner-Builder Construction Loans

Understanding Construction Loans

When venturing into the realm of construction loans, it's essential to grasp the nuances of owner-builder projects. Typically, to secure a construction loan, one would enter into a contract with a qualified builder. However, for those aspiring to take a hands-on approach in building their homes, there exists the option of applying for an owner-builder construction loan, available through a select group of lenders.

Obtaining approval for such loans can pose challenges, as lenders often perceive owner-builder projects as riskier, potentially prone to cost overruns. Licensed builders may secure loans for up to 80% of the construction cost, while non-licensed individuals may find borrowing limited to 50-70%.

Key considerations before applying

  • 20% Deposit: Aim for a deposit of at least 20% to strengthen your loan application.
  • Solid Credit Score: Maintain a good credit score and keep debts to a minimum for better approval chances.
  • Detailed Construction Plan: Prepare a comprehensive construction plan, including cost estimates and quotes for tradesmen and materials.

Given the stringent criteria for these loans and the limited availability of lenders, prospective borrowers are advised to consult with a mortgage broker. A broker can assist in navigating the complexities of owner-builder construction loans, helping you find the right fit for your unique project.

What documents are needed to apply for Construction Finance?

In addition to the usual documents needed for a loan application such as proof of identification proof and credit history records, construction finance may also require

  • Council plans and permits
  • Professional building plans
  • Proof of land purchase
  • Proof of contract with a licensed builder
  • Proof of builder's insurance

Construction vs. Standard Home Loan

Construction Loan

Purpose: Finance the construction of a new home or major renovation.

Deposit Required: At least 5%, but ideally 20%.

Finance Provided: Gradually as payments are required at various stages by the builder.

Interest: Charged on amounts drawn down only.

Repayments: Usually interest-only during construction.

Standard Home Loan

Purpose: Finance the purchase of an existing home, including new builds.

Deposit Required: At least 5%, but ideally 20%.

Finance Provided: All loan funds are released at once.

Interest: Charged on the full loan amount from the start.

Repayments: Usually principal and interest, but some loans offer an interest-only option for a set period.
